Features
8 Foot Freestanding Double Barres
The Vita Vibe BD96 is composed of double barres of 8 feet. This width allows multiple users to move comfortably.
If you have limited studio space that needs to accommodate other users or activities, this freestanding barre is perfect because it can be easily moved or stored.
Modular Design
Its modular design enables you to customize it according to your needs. You can attach longer or shorter barres, or convert it to a single barre.
Fully Height Adjustable
Its versatility doesn’t end with its ability to be moved horizontally. You can also adjust its height from 6″ up to 46″ off the floor’s surface – another quality that makes it ideal for multiple users of different heights and ages.
It has composite clamps with two hand knobs for easy adjustment.
Others
- Its flawless barres are made of high-grade aluminum with powder-coating that has anti-microbial properties. Strong, beautiful and clean!
- Its rubber feet prevent you from slipping while also protecting the floor.
Design And Specifications
The Vita Vibe BD96 weighs a little over 13 lbs. It is light enough to be portable. However, I hope that the manufacturer will consider adding a few more pounds just to make it more stable.
The barres measure 1-1/2″ in diameter which is the most favorable size for both kids and adults. The 28″ wide feet add stability to the barres.
Vita Vibe also has a generous 10-year warranty which shows how much they believe in their product.
F.A.Q.
Is it easy to set-up?
Yes. You can easily identify which parts go together.
Is it foldable?
No, but you can still put it away easily when not in use. As with other barres in Vita Vibe’s Prodigy series, you just have to loosen the clamp on the foot barres and spin the feet around so it lies flat.
Is it sturdy enough for studio use?
It is well-made and is good enough for light studio use. However, it will not withstand heavy use daily.
Does it have a fixed height?
No. It is flexible and can be height adjusted. The lowest setting is 6″ while the highest is 46″.
How many people can the barres accommodate at a time?
Generally, 4 people can comfortably use it at the same time. However, it also depends on the age and size of the users.
